The reason is that the clustering mechnism is based on similiarty threshold, and as you can see here the similiarty is very high given the sequences. If you would like to overcome this, a simple way is to implement a specific rule to separate INFO and ERROR logging levels before the merge replace is done. or you can try to mask the logging levels with specifc MASKTOKENs then the similiarty will decrease given the masked tokens are different. Appoarch 1 is guaranteed to separate, while 2 will likely reduce a part of the problem.
